贴坡型面板堆石坝三维应力变形分析 被引量:1

3D analysis of stress and deformation for fitting-slope CFRD

摘要 某混凝土面板堆石坝建在一段倾斜的不平整基岩上,为了考察该特殊坝基对坝体应力变形是否有不利影响,必须对该坝进行三维有限元分析。采用网格自动生成程序生成了贴坡型面板堆石坝的三维有限元网格,对该面板堆石坝进行了非线性三维静力有限元分析。通过计算得到了坝体和面板的应力变形分布规律,验证了利用此特殊地形不仅能减少开挖量,而且对面板堆石坝应力变形无不利影响,为贴坡型面板堆石坝的设计和施工提供了依据。 A CFRD is built on an inclined and uneven rock mass,and 3-D FEM analysis was performed to study whether this special dam foundation has adverse effect on the stress and deformation of the dam.The mesh automatic generation program was used to generate the three-dimensional finite element mesh of the fitting-slope concrete faced rockfill dam.By using 3-D static non-linear FEM,the stress and deformation property of this CFRD was analyzed,and the stress and deformation distribution of the dam body and face slab was obtained by calculation,which verified that the particular terrain could reduce excavation,and there is no adverse effect on stress and deformation of the CFRD.The calculation result can supply important basis for design and construction for fitting-slope concrete face rockfill dam built on inclined rock mass.
